8” Universal Flat-Mount Kick Panel Speaker Pod With RGB LED Lights (Pair – No Speakers or Grills)
DS18’s EN-JS8 gives your ride the sound it deserves. Built to install on Jet Skis, Jeeps, motorcycles, or any flat surface, these rugged pods are your all-access pass to louder, cleaner sound in extreme conditions.
Built for the Elements
The EN-JS8 features a reinforced all-weather shell that stands up to salt, water, mud, and sun. It locks in your 8” speakers with a snug fit that won’t budge in any environment.
Light It Up
Integrated RGB LED lighting around each pod creates a stunning visual display that syncs with your sound. Pair with a DS18 LED controller (sold separately) for full color control and custom animations.
Custom Fit
Choose your look: black, white, red, or carbon fiber. The EN-JS8’s give your build a seamless finish that sounds as good as it looks.
Your Sound. Your Rules.
With room for your favorite 8” midrange or coaxial speakers, the EN-JS8 lets you build your dream system.

RMS vs. MAX power — which number do I actually care about?
RMS is what your gear handles continuously; MAX is the short burst it can survive without complaint. Match your amplifier's RMS output to your speakers' RMS rating — sizing off the MAX number is how magic smoke gets released.
What does the IP65 rating on DS18 marine gear actually mean?
It's dust-tight and rated against low-pressure water jets from any direction — built for spray, rain, and the occasional wave over the bow, not for full submersion. If something's going somewhere it could sit underwater, that's a different conversation entirely.
How do I match an amplifier to my speakers without guessing?
Add up the RMS rating of everything the amp will power, and pick an amp whose RMS output (at your speakers' impedance — usually 4-ohm) lands close to that total. Undersized is thin sound; wildly oversized is a fast way to blow a voice coil.
Can I mix marine-grade gear into a standard car audio setup, or the reverse?
You can run marine-grade gear in a car — it's just over-built for that environment, no downside besides cost. Running non-weatherproof car audio gear in an open UTV or boat is the direction that causes problems.
What gauge wiring kit do I need?
It scales with your amp's power draw and the length of the run — DS18's OFC kits come in 4-gauge and 8-gauge for a reason. Undersized wiring on a high-draw system is a voltage-drop and heat problem waiting to happen; when in doubt, size up.
